Heads up: if the Lintrock baseline file in the Quarrow repo drifts from main, CI fails with a "stale baseline" error even when the code is fine. Quick fix is to regenerate the baseline on a clean checkout and re-push. If a customer build is blocked, confirm the failing run matches the token below before escalating.

build token for yadug-yagag: htk21_c863c33eb8b82c0c9c152

### Runbook: string extraction

Before tagging a Lexiquill release, run `extract-strings --all` and commit the regenerated catalog files. Verify the diff contains only translation keys, no code changes. The packaged catalog bundle must be signed before handing off to the localization vendor. Sign the bundle with the key that follows.

signing key of tafog-hahop = bky3_7nm

**Q: Why are Brindlecast logs sampled in prod?**

Brindlecast emits ~40k lines/min at peak. We sample INFO at 1:50, keep all WARN and above. Sampling is disabled automatically during a release window and for 30 minutes after. If you need full-fidelity logs outside that window, file an override before cutting the release. The sampling policy and override steps are documented on the internal page here.

runbook for kagag-bahaf: https://confluence.lumiclabs.internal/display/display/display/31693bb9

## Runbook: Nightly Reindex (Lanternfish Search)

The reindex kicks off at 02:10 and usually wraps by 03:30. If it's still chewing at 04:00, don't panic — check shard 7 first, it's our usual troublemaker. You can safely abort and rerun once; twice in a row means page the search team. Reruns go through the deploy pipeline, which means the job bundle has to be re-signed before submission. Sign it with the key that follows.

rollout seal: bky9_2369ZXVnu

**Action Item 12:** During the Fernwold outage, a column rename locked the bookings table for eleven minutes. Going forward, all schema migrations must follow the expand-migrate-contract pattern, and support should know which phase is live before confirming customer reports. The phase tracker and the zero-downtime migration checklist are maintained on the internal page below.

wiki page, kahog-hahig: https://vault.zemvargrid.internal/display/deploy/repo/settings/merge_requests/job/settings/6f3b933774dbc5320a4daa18